Summary: The role of Contracts and Procurement Lawyer involves managing a diverse caseload of procurement, contract, and governance matters for a reputable local authority in London on a locum basis. The position requires minimal supervision and focuses on contracts related to services, works, IT, construction, and social care. The successful candidate must be a qualified lawyer with experience in local authority work and knowledge of the Public Contracts Regulations 2015. Immediate availability is essential for this full-time remote position.
Key Responsibilities:
- Handle a diverse caseload of procurement, contract, and governance matters.
- Manage contracts for services, works, IT, construction, and social care.
- Work with minimal supervision.
- Provide legal support and advice related to contracts and procurement.
- Collaborate with a friendly and well-established team.
Key Skills:
- Qualified Lawyer (Solicitor, Barrister, CILEx).
- Prior experience working for a local authority.
- Good knowledge of the Public Contracts Regulations 2015.
- Strong legal research and analytical skills.
- Ability to work independently and manage a varied caseload.
